Transaction 12a8f50591f3576fe56c0e671164f808df064f1b8d25f0b84367ed5e88a5e9e5

181 Input
1 Outputs
  • 12a8f50591f3576fe56c0e671164f808df064f1b8d25f0b84367ed5e88a5e9e5:0
  • value  158251398
    address  bc1qrcm0s0856lm5sz36x438atffh734rqn9ha8ah0